A LOOT DROP mod or setup that actually makes sense (common or logical?) that you recommend?
No mater how hard I try to get into this game, I can't get past the killing of 4 enemies that are all using pistols, sub-machine guns and even a rifle against me but when I goto loot them they only drop a piece of scrap or a few bullets.

I get the whole management pace and game design to a degree..... but the logical, common sense, and just plain rational part of me just can't get past it. It makes me want to quit every time past the first couple battles.

I mean JA2 had the mods where the enemies dropped everything they were carrying and it didn't break the game. They just had the equipment be super jacked and low quality and limited the "Fixing" of it so it made sense and it didn't overpower you. Why couldn't this game do similar?! Argh....

Which leads me to mods. I've been trying for days... and spent a ton of hours trying to get them working but none so far seem to be working good. I set it up to DROP ALL and each enemy drops like 10-20 different grenades, TONS of ammunition along with their gun and armor. I wish it dropped the gun and ammo (severely jacked) but what's with the tons of grenades and 500 rounds of ammo? After the first fight of enemies on the first starter zone you begin in I've got 50+ grenades and 1000+ rounds of ammo and ready to storm anything with using grenades alone.

I've tried changing the drop rate to "double" the normal, Triple, Half, you name it, and none seem to work right. So, I'm at wits end and turn to you all...

Has anyone downloaded some mods and actually got them setup where the LOOT DROP makes sense and doesn't severely hamper or jack the game and balance up and overload you with hundreds of grenades and thousands of rounds of ammo? This is only partial answer and not necessarily the one you want.

I see no reason for loot drop mod. If you don't rush through sectors, hack all you can hack and scout while your other mercs repair, craft and train militia you will get a lot of sector intel. That means a lot of secret stashes that drop loot. Also other sectors are full of loot chests.

1. On Ernie you will find 2 rifles, 2 AKs, 1 double barrel. You can repair them in a few hours. Militia training takes around 15-24hours so you can easily repair all of them in that time span.
1a. 2nd sector you enter in Ernie will give you Gewehr and Ak47 that can be easily repaired.
1b. If you are not evil after you finish Ernie questline one NPC will give you FAMAS.

2. You can buy Glock, MP5k, and Auto-5 shotgun in fleatown market.
3. You can buy RPK and FN-FAL in Port Cacao
4. You can buy Dragunov in Poacher Camp at north west
5. You can buy M14 in A3 port

6. After you take ernie village, after 24 hours, Bobby Ray will open his web store. He restocks every 5 days. When you take over 2nd mine he expands his inventory. (You can also quick save the game 2 hours before he restocks and then proceed to save scum or load scum until you find what you want to buy.)
